On 2 March your 2216 ZT DR position is LAT 21°20.0'S, LONG 17°10.0'W. At that time, you observe Saturn bearing 078°psc. The chronometer reads 11h 14m 04s, and the chronometer error is 02m 20s slow. The variation is 4.5°W. What is the deviation of the standard compass?

Official USCG Answer & Rule Citation

Correct Answer: Option A — 3.6°E

Compute Greenwich Mean Time from chronometer time and error, then find local hour angle to determine true bearing via celestial sight reduction. Comparing the true bearing to the standard compass bearing using the formula True = Compass +/- Deviation +/- Variation reveals a deviation of 3.6°E.
